Sports A rubber or flexible plastic protective device … Nettet2. jul. 2024 · A snaffle bit is any bit where the bridle's headstall and the reins attach in the same ring. This type of attachment results in a 1:1 ratio of pull, which means that one pound of pressure from the rein equals one pound of pressure to the corners and bars of the horse's mouth. NettetThe mouthpiece of the trumpet is capable of lowering the highest frequency of the trumpet, essentially doing the opposite of the bell. It does this by adding length to the air column, and within the piece are an area of enclosed volume (the area where your lips vibrate) and constriction (the narrowing of the tube in the piece) that affects the frequency.
